The authors who have most inspired me to write are Stephen King (my hero), Janet Evanovich, and Ayn Rand. I enjoy books that are compelling, funny, and really make you think. I have read every word that Ayn Rand has written or that has been written about her. She was not only ahead of her time, it appears she had the ability to predict the future. Her novel Atlas Shrugged could have been written yesterday. If I could go anywhere on earth, it would be Galt's Gulch.
I manage the financial side of an architecture firm in Marietta, Georgia. I write all the time at work, analysis of financial statements, software training materials and so on, but it seems like I’m always taking words out. Trying to be respectful of other people’s time, and in the interest of getting to the point, I have to force myself to condense my thoughts into as few words as possible – nothing but the facts, as they say. Writing fiction, I can use all the words I want to. It’s fabulous! In July of 2010 I self published my first novel, Give Me Liberty. I always wanted to write a book, I just needed the right inspiration. This one is based on actual events in my mother’s life, set in the early 1950’s. I really enjoyed the historical aspect of the book, and had a great time doing the research. I plan to have another book finished by the end of 2011.
